State of Emergency Declared in Čačak After Major Water Main Failure
A state of emergency has been declared in Čačak, Serbia, following a major water main failure that has left several municipalities, including Požega, Lučani, and Gornji Milanovac, without water. The disruption has forced the local hospital to postpone scheduled operations, accepting only emergency cases.
